在孩子们的眼中,编程不仅仅是一门学科,它是一个充满无限可能的魔法世界。在这个世界里,他们可以通过代码创造出属于自己的游戏、动画,甚至是模拟现实世界的虚拟环境。本文将带领大家走进孩子眼中的编程世界,从零基础开始,探索如何引导孩子步入软件编程的殿堂。

第一站:编程的乐趣与价值

编程的乐趣

对于孩子来说,编程的乐趣来源于以下几个方面:

  1. 创造力发挥:孩子可以根据自己的想法设计游戏角色、场景,甚至是故事情节。
  2. 逻辑思维锻炼:编程需要严谨的逻辑思维,这对孩子的认知发展大有裨益。
  3. 成就感:看到自己编写的程序运行成功,对孩子来说是巨大的成就。

编程的价值

除了乐趣,编程还有以下价值:

  1. 未来趋势:随着人工智能、大数据等技术的发展,编程成为未来职场的重要技能。
  2. 跨学科融合:编程涉及数学、物理、艺术设计等多领域知识,有助于培养孩子的综合能力。

第二站:软件编程的入门准备

选择合适的编程语言

对于初学者,以下几种编程语言适合孩子学习:

  • Scratch:图形化编程语言,适合低龄段儿童。
  • Python:简洁易学,广泛应用于数据分析、人工智能等领域。
  • Blockly:Google开发的图形化编程语言,易于上手。

硬件与软件环境

  • 电脑:推荐配置较高的电脑,以确保程序运行流畅。
  • 开发环境:根据选择的编程语言,下载对应的开发环境。

第三站:软件编程的学习方法

从基础开始

  1. 认识编程环境:熟悉编程软件的界面、工具栏等功能。
  2. 学习语法规则:了解编程语言的基本语法,如变量、数据类型、运算符等。
  3. 编写简单程序:通过编写“Hello World”等基础程序,掌握编程的基本流程。

深入实践

  1. 参与项目:通过实际项目锻炼编程能力,如制作小游戏、绘制动画等。
  2. 学习算法与数据结构:了解算法的基本原理和常用数据结构,为进阶学习打下基础。

交流与分享

  1. 加入编程社区:与其他编程爱好者交流,分享学习经验。
  2. 参加编程比赛:通过比赛提升自己的编程技能。

第四站:培养孩子的编程兴趣

家长支持

  1. 鼓励孩子:肯定孩子的进步,培养他们的自信心。
  2. 提供资源:为孩子提供优质的编程学习资料和工具。

教育方式

  1. 游戏化学习:将编程知识融入游戏,提高孩子的学习兴趣。
  2. 案例教学:通过具体案例,让孩子理解编程的实用价值。

在这个充满无限可能的编程世界中,孩子们可以通过自己的努力,一步步实现自己的创意。让我们携手助力孩子,开启这段精彩的编程之旅!